According to the FDA Adverse Event Reporting System (FAERS), 110 reports of C-reactive protein increased have been filed in association with IRINOTECAN (Irinotecan Hydrochloride). This represents 0.4% of all adverse event reports for IRINOTECAN.

How Dangerous Is C-reactive protein increased From IRINOTECAN?
Of the 110 reports, 36 (32.7%) resulted in death, 59 (53.6%) required hospitalization, and 9 (8.2%) were considered life-threatening.
Is C-reactive protein increased Listed in the Official Label?
This adverse event is not currently listed in the official FDA drug label for IRINOTECAN. However, 110 reports have been filed with the FAERS database.
